Michigan State Spartans defeated the visiting Massachusetts Lowell River Hawks on Thursday in the NCAA, ending 4-3.
The game-winning goal was scored by MSU's Tanner Kelly.
The River Hawks started off strong and took the lead right after the beginning of the game with Brian Chambers scoring in the first period, a goal assisted by Carl Berglund and Brehdan Engum.
The Spartans tied the game 1-1 late into the first period when Miroslav Mucha scored, assisted by Matt Basgall and Nicolas Muller.
The Spartans took the lead with another goal from Miroslav Mucha late in the first, assisted by Powell Connor and Jeremy Davidson.

The Spartans' Christian Krygier increased the lead to 3-1 late in the first, assisted by Karsen Dorwart and Daniel Russell.
The second period ended with a 3-2 lead for the Spartans.
The River Hawks tied the score 3-3 within the first minute when Scout Truman beat the goalie, assisted by Nick Rhéaume.
Tanner Kelly took the lead in the middle of the third period.
